Everybody's Talking About Jamie
Part of the Features Strand
Director Jonathan Butterell transitions from his musical success in London's West End to feature directorial debut with Everybody's Talking About Jamie. Based upon a real-life story, 16-year-old Jamie New overcomes prejudices from his unsupportive dad, an uninspiring career advisor and ignorant classmates to fulfil his ambition to become a fierce and fearless drag queen. Butterell has created a raucous, joyous, feel-good comedy musical, as we watch Jamie step out into the spotlight with his best friend Pritti and loving Mum cheering him at every step of the way. Watch for Richard E. Grant’s interpretation of Hugo Battersby, aka the fabulous warrior queen Loco Chanelle!
